    Enchiladas with Beef Fajitas
    Brittany L.

    I tried El Neuvo Mexico for the first time this weekend and was surprised at how great it was! I hadn't heard much about this restaurant but am glad I found this hidden gem! I'm from south Texas so I'm always looking for some Mexican food that isn't super "Tex Mexy" and actually reminds me of home. This place did not disappoint! I ordered the enchiladas with fajitas and my bf got the burrito with barbacoa and chipotle sauce. The fajitas were a little bit dry, but the overall combination of enchilada sauce, rice, and beans was so nostalgic to what I'd eat growing up that I'm more than okay with it! The service was great! They were friendly, attentive, and always made sure we were stuffed with chips and salsa. Lots of large groups of families were there and there was more than enough space to accommodate their parties. I really enjoyed my meal here and would definitely come back for a warm meal that reminds me of home. I would love to try their breakfast, margaritas, and desserts because it all looks great!

    Yummy Tortilla soup
    Fellman B.

    This restaurant is in the same plaza as my Buddhist community center, so we often come here to eat after meetings. On New Year's Day, we decided to eat there again. I wasn't feeling well, so I ordered the Tortilla Soup. It was the perfect choice for a soothing and healing meal. The small bowl was enough to satisfy my appetite and it contained a lot of delicious ingredients: corn on the cob (not typically included in tortilla soup, so this was a plus!), ample amounts of chicken, a large avocado wedge, cheese, and of course, tortilla strips. Topped with tasty cilantro, with a side of rice for the soup. The service is always good. They promptly bring drinks and chips and salsa. And they keep refilling the chips, so no one goes hungry! The atmosphere is friendly. A bonus for this trip was the large screen TV, perfect for viewing the UT game while eating. I highly recommend this restaurant.

    Beef enchilada with chili cheese gravy, refried beans, rice, chicken fajita. Excellent
    Mark F.

    I love Tex Mex food. When we go on a long trip without good Mexican food, I crave it when we get home. So it's the first meal we eat when we return home. Just discovered this place and we wanted to try it out and I was so pleased. Their lunch special prices are amazing for what you get. I ended up getting the chili cheese beef enchiladas with refried beans and rice and a chicken fajita Taco. Everything was absolutely delicious. The enchilada sauce was very tasty and well seasoned. Well. The chicken fajita taco was made with their own homemade tortillas and basically had the chicken fajita meat with grilled onions and some other condiments inside that just made it spectacular. This place bubbled up to the top of my Mexican food restaurant list here in Austin. If it wasn't lunch I would have had a margarita but I got a big day ahead of me so we're going to come back for that and some more food.
